Javier Garrido considers Norwich return

Former Norwich City fullback Javier Garrido admits he'd like to manage the Canaries in the future.

Garrido is still playing in the third tier of Spanish football for Real Union, and is also putting in hours on the training pitches attempting to master his craft as a coach.

Asked whether he holds aspirations of becoming a future Norwich City boss, Garrido told edp24.co.uk: “I'm now studying coaching, so maybe one day we will be allowed to see each other again.

“To be Norwich manager, you have to be very, very good. I am only just starting so I will take it step by step."
